forresthills Posted September 23, 2009 Report Share Posted September 23, 2009 Hope maybe the tyresmoke massive can help with this one too. I won an auction on ebay, but was away for its conclusion. So 2 days later when I go to pay for the item, the seller is listed as no longer being a registered member of ebay. Following ebay's on line advice, I did not pay for the item and subsequently deleted it from my inbox. 3 weeks later (today) I get an email via ebay over non payment for the item. The problem is I have now bought the item (a watch by the way), elsewhere and don't really want or need the ebay one. Where do I stand? According to the ebay email I could receive negative feedback, etc, when in reality I've not really done anything wrong. In other words, can I 'unbuy' the item? forresthills Posted September 24, 2009 Author Report Share Posted September 24, 2009 Thanks for the responses. I contacted ebay yesterday and they replied this morning. Essentially, you have to go through the non payment dispute resolution process (they can’t get involved at this stage etc) So I have emailed the seller (who now appears to be a registered member again – not sure how that works), and explained the situation. I guess well have to see how reasonable he or she is.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
